The American Taliban strikes again ...

Florida school district pulls dictionaries for ‘sexual conduct’ descriptions
The Escambia county school district, located in Pensacola, Florida, removed several dictionaries and encyclopedias from school libraries after school officials determined that the books violated Florida law HB 1069.
...
District officials also removed copies of The Guinness Book of World Records, and Ripley’s Believe It or Not, a book for children that highlights unusual stories and “hair-raising oddities”, according to the book’s description.
